Third-generation owner of iconic gas station Karfule had automobile cleaned, serviced free of charge

The last registered Premier Padmini taxi at Karfule in Ballard Estate earlier this month; (Right) the car’s vintage mechanical fare meter before and after restoration
Prior to its phasing out on Sunday, Mumbai’s last registered Premier Padmini taxi, which is owned by Prabhadevi resident Abdul Kareem Karsekar, was washed thoroughly and serviced for free at Ballard Estate’s 85-year-old Art Deco petrol station Karfule.
The iconic petrol pump’s third-generation owner Daniel Sequeira took the initiative purely out of his love of vintage cabs.
